The St. Mary's Ryken Green Knights will face off against the Southern Maryland Christian Academy Mustangs at 10:00 a.m. on Saturday.
Last Thursday, St. Mary's Ryken Green came up short against Huntingtown and fell 8-5. The Knights have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
St. Mary's Ryken Green got a good showing from Chase Harkness, who tossed three innings while giving up no earned runs or hits.
On the hitting side, Mason Currey was cooking despite his team's loss, getting on base in three of his four plate appearances with two runs and one double.
Meanwhile, Southern Maryland Christian Academy entered their tilt with St. Charles on Tuesday with two consecutive wins, and they'll enter their next game with three. They skirted past St. Charles 4-2.
The team relied heavily on Ethan Miller, who went 2-for-3 with two stolen bases and one RBI. That's the most stolen bases he has posted since back in May of 2024. Another player making a difference was Malcolm Blaqman, who got on base in three of his four plate appearances with one run.
Southern Maryland Christian Academy's victory bumped their record up to 5-7. As for St. Mary's Ryken Green, their loss dropped their record down to 2-9.
The pitchers for both teams better look sharp on Saturday as neither team is afraid to steal. St. Mary's Ryken Green has been swiping bases left and right this season, having averaged 4 stolen bases per game. However, it's not like Southern Maryland Christian Academy struggles in that department as they've been averaging 2.7 stolen bases. The only question left is which team can snag more.
